Function of Public Defenders
If you can not manage a private attorney, public defenders can step in to offer legal depiction. These attorneys work for the federal government and are dedicated to defending people that lack the financial ways for a personal lawyer.
When you're appointed a public protector, you'll likely receive a lawyer who's experienced in criminal regulation and acquainted with the local court system. Public protectors take care of a variety of situations, from violations to significant felonies.
They'll investigate the details of your case, assess evidence, and bargain plea deals on your behalf. Though they typically have hefty caseloads, they're devoted to ensuring you receive a fair trial.
It's important to connect freely with your public protector. Share all relevant details regarding your case, as this will certainly help them develop the best protection feasible.
Do not wait to ask inquiries or share problems; they're there to assist you browse the legal process. While public defenders might not have the same resources as private attorneys, they make every effort to supply competent representation.
Rely on their experience, and keep in mind that everybody is entitled to a defense, no matter their monetary situation.
Alternate Legal Resources
When you can not afford a criminal defense lawyer, exploring alternative legal resources can be a crucial step in your protection strategy. Several neighborhoods provide lawful aid organizations that give assistance to individuals encountering criminal charges. These companies commonly have lawyers who specialize in criminal law and can help you browse the complexities of your case.
You could likewise think about law college facilities. Many law schools have programs where trainees, overseen by seasoned faculty, supply complimentary or low-cost lawful services. This can be an excellent means to get specialized support while also aiding students acquire sensible experience.
